A MAN is to stand trial accused of throwing a flare at Brackley Town FC fans during a Chester FC home game.

Daniel Jones, 33, of no fixed abode, appeared at Chester Magistrates Court on Tuesday, June 13.

He had been charged with three offences in connection with the football match at the Deva Stadium on May 7, the play-off semi-final which Chester FC lost 1-0.

He denied a charge of throwing a missile at a spectators area.

Jones entered guilty pleas to going on to the playing area with reasonable excuse and breaching an eight-year football banning order which was imposed in April 2018, which had a requirement prohibiting the defendant from entering the Deva Stadium.

A trial will take place at Chester Magistrates Court on November 3. Jones was bailed to appear on that date.
